Experimental and analytical investigation of the fast reactor passive shutdown system: LIM
Description
To enhance the inherent safety of the fast reactors, the lithium injection module (LIM) is proposed for inherent ultimate shutdown instead of conventional scram rod. LIM is composed of a refractory metal envelope in which 95% enriched 6Li is enclosed. In case the core outlet temperature exceeds the melting point of the freeze seal, 6Li is injected by a pneumatic mechanism from the top to bottom chamber to achieve negative reactivity insertion. This concept is attractive because the actuator has no moving parts and depends on the reliable physical property. In this paper, experimental and analytical verification of the LIM performance are presented. Real-time monitoring of LIM during reactor operation has been discussed as well. (author)
